Output 8ec917c0a808a80d71138bf77bc90c796c68a4a209825c15f618aa69654c5667:0

value
62295862
script pubkey
OP_0 OP_PUSHBYTES_20 bd540c8721630e4a2041d6ef88b574f5579df8cb
address
bc1qh42qepepvv8y5gzp6mhc3dt574tem7xtn33twv
transaction
8ec917c0a808a80d71138bf77bc90c796c68a4a209825c15f618aa69654c5667
spent
false